**14:22 — Offline mode regression identified**

Terracount field app failed to queue survey submissions without connectivity; local store was initialized after the first write attempt. Surveyors in the Dalwick pilot lost seven entries. Hotfix reorders init, adds a write-ahead check. Patched build validated on two devices; its identifier follows.

build token for tawif-bahip: htk31_68bba16e1afabfef4ecc69408c06f16

## Break-Glass Access: Driftbin Retention Sweeper

The Driftbin sweeper purges records past their retention window nightly. Reviewers should reject any change that widens its delete scope without a paired audit-log entry. In an emergency where the sweeper must be halted and its state vault opened, break-glass access requires two approvers from the Oakmere platform group. The vault unseals with the passphrase below.

recovery phrase for fahof-fawip: casael-fenael-wenix

CI note: the Kilnworks transcoding farm pipeline fails intermittently at the codec-probe stage when worker nodes boot with the old ffprobe image. If you see probe timeouts, don't retry blindly — drain the node and let the scheduler reassign. The image version that resolved this is listed below.

session token of kahog-bahif = htk9_f63daec35

Ticket: Upgrade QuillBus broker from 5.x to 6.x on the Harrowgate cluster. Context for contractors: 6.x changes the ack semantics, so the consumer shims in ledger-intake and notify-fanout must be patched first — see the migration notes on the Fennwick wiki. Please upgrade one node at a time, draining queues fully before restart, and keep the old data directory until we confirm replay works. Test in staging with the synthetic load profile. When you file your verification run, attach the trace token shown below.

pipeline stamp: htk21_cc68b8e00e3cb5ca75ae8

CI note — GivingPost receipt mailer. If the mailer stage fails with a template-render timeout, it's almost always the PDF fixture cache. Clear the cache step, re-run only the mailer job, don't retry the whole pipeline. If it fails twice, check whether the sandbox SMTP stub container started; a missing stub shows as a connection refused in step 4. New folks: don't merge past a red mailer stage. Pin your retry to the build below.

session token of hahag-tajeg = htk21_e1d13ea533a37812d29cf